About a few weeks back, I posted a topic request assistance, as my Laptop sound was playing up. Today, I fiddled round with various settings, and I managed to get it working again! Anyway, when I first used it again, I found that the right speaker was not playing. I tried to increase the volume for that speaker, and it did nothing. I then plugged in my head phones, and music was coming out clearly on both head phones. Would this mean that I have blown out the right speaker? Is there anyway to fix it?

Depends i know one of my laptops the back panel lifts right off after unscrewing. On my other laptop there is a entire complex process. So it really depends.

I'm going to go right ahead and say.... No. It could be very difficult to fix your speakers. The best you could hope for would be a lose wire you could solder or plug back in. I recently toke my laptop apart, and noticed that the speakers were damn near inaccessible. I'd bring it into a shop to get it repaired, if I were you.
